/ˈfɹaʊni/ · adjective
(informal or childish) Frowning..
She made a frowny face.
[…] the black-and-white splendor of our men, as well as the fur-decked rosiness of our women, is only enhanced by contrast against the frowny murkings of the sky.
He was always very frowny when the doorbell rang in the middle of Bible reading […]
